Arctic Gateway Group (AGG) and @fednavlimited (Fednav) have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) to explore strengthening Canada’s Arctic trade corridor through the Port of Churchill.
This collaboration will rely on Fednav’s deep expertise in Arctic marine operations and AGG’s established trade and transportation infrastructure. Informed by AGG’s commitment to Indigenous and northern economic development, this MOU will focus on the evaluation of a sustainable, commercially supported 12-month shipping season through the Port of Churchill.

We’re investing $175 million in the Hudson Bay Railway and Port of #Churchill to ensure reliable transportation across Northern #Manitoba and open new markets through the Arctic. This funding will support First Nations and remote communities, boost trade, and unlock economic opportunities in the region during this critical time. It’s time to build.
